Cultural Immersion Tour of Hague

  1. 9:00AM: Mauritshuis
    Located in the heart of the city, the Mauritshuis museum is home to an extensive collection of Dutch and Flemish paintings, including works of art from the Golden Age. The museum's most famous painting is undoubtedly "Girl with a Pearl Earring" by Johannes Vermeer. (Website)

    Allow at least 1.5 hours to explore. At least 20 minutes (1 mile) from next location.

  2. 11:00AM: Peace Palace
    The Peace Palace is the seat of several international courts, such as the International Court of Justice. The building, which houses a massive stained glass window and beautiful gardens, is open to visitors for guided tours only. (Website)

    Allow 1 hour for the guided tour. At least 30 minutes (1.5 miles) from next location.

  3. 1:00PM: Grote Markt
    The Grote Markt is the historic central square of Hague, surrounded by stunning buildings dating from the 17th century. The square is also the perfect place to indulge in some traditional Dutch delicacies like stroopwafels or bitterballen. (Website)

    Have lunch and spend 1 hour exploring this beautiful square. At least 10 minutes (0.5 miles) from next location.

  4. 2:30PM: Escher in Het Paleis
    This museum is located in a former palace of Queen Emma and is entirely dedicated to the work of Dutch graphic artist M.C. Escher. The museum has an extensive collection of interactive exhibits and optical illusions that offer visitors an insight into the artist's life and work. (Website)

    Allow at least 1 hour to fully enjoy the interactive exhibits. At least 20 minutes (1 mile) from the next location.

  5. 4:00PM: Gemeentemuseum Den Haag
    The Gemeentemuseum Den Haag is home to one of the world's most significant collections of modern art, including works by artists like Pablo Picasso and Wassily Kandinsky. The museum's most famous work of art is undoubtedly "Victory Boogie Woogie" by Piet Mondrian. (Website)

    Allow at least 1.5 hours to explore.
